The invention of electricity aimed to harness electrical energy for practical use, revolutionizing how people live and work. It enabled the development of technologies such as lighting, communication, and transportation, significantly improving quality of life and productivity. Ultimately, electricity facilitated advancements in numerous fields, driving innovation and economic growth.

No, pylons do not send electricity. Pylons support electricity-carrying cables or wires that transmit electricity from power plants to homes and businesses.
